Labrador Grooming Labrador Retrievers are very easy to groom. Their fur is short, dense, and waterproof. But these dogs shed like crazy. So, in order to keep them comfortable and your home fur-free, you will need to give them a quick brush down at least once a week. However, individually some of them shed more than others. Grooming Tips
Each dog requires grooming. Some breeds are prone to have long nails and need to be clipped on a regular basis. Some breeds have shedding problems or mats and knots. Most of the problems can be prevented or solved if you know your dog breed's features and key points in grooming. Springer Spaniel Grooming Guide English Springer Spaniels are bred as hunting dogs and working dogs, but they’re also great show dogs because of their gorgeous coat. Their coat is composed of two layers (outer and inner coat) that serve as protection from skin damage and changing weather. Grooming of German Shorthaired Pointer As the name suggests, the German Shorthaired Pointer has short coat, which is very easy to groom. It is enough to brush it once a week with a brush or with a special glove to loosen dead hairs.
